The collection consists of a complete autograph diary detailing four years in the lives of Robert Graves and Laura Riding. The period covered is from 22nd February 1935 to 6th May 1939, during which time Graves and Riding lived in Mallorca, Lugano, England, Brittany and Pennsylvania. The 1,546 page diary also contains 117 enclosures of letters from Graves' children, photographs, and press cuttings, as well as 99 other miscellaneous items such as typescripts of poems, articles and letters.
This important diary represents a highly detailed record of four years in the lives of both Robert Graves and Laura Riding, from whom he was seldom separated for more than a few hours throughout the period that it covers. As well as giving full accounts of domestic events - building projects, gardening, jam-making, shopping expeditions, visits from friends and the like - Graves notes precisely the work that he and Laura Riding have accomplished each day, both separately and in collaboration. All their working projects are minutely documented.

- Ap 24th Friday. Working over Antigua , Karl typing 'insertions' me inserting them. * Sent off Trial chapter & letter to W. Fuller. Hot day. Tom has reviewed O.S.S. well in Time . The pansy-geranium from Miguel fetched & planted. The first strawberry. Wild cyclamen first noticed.

- Ap 25 Saturday. Lovely day. First white climbing roses. First passion flower. The anemones still go on. Antigua gone over as far as page 176 and all insertions gummed in. Will probably reach 270 pages or more. To sea, but did not bathe. The last two days too rough, today too sea-weedy. Marjorie & Allan came to the Fonda from Soller. We had supper there & afterwards saw a 1910 (?) Chaplin film, about motor races. Solomon now keeps faithfully to heel all the time. Laura started actually writing ' Troy ' again. She is bad with throat still but continues to smoke and won't see a Doctor.

- Ap 26 Sunday. Presidential elections. (Centre & Right withdraw) Have jacked up Antigua (making a table of dates) as far as Chapter XIV. Now transcopying, to have a spare copy. Have done 3 chapters. No letters, these days. Hot. To sea, but somehow didn't feel like bathing. Punch in the evening with Str & Schw. Alan and Marjorie & Karl. Punch had wild strawberries in, and superior champagne. A. & M. had nothing to say for themselves. Lefts of Deyá polled 96 votes

- Ap 27 Monday. Antigua – jacking up Chapter XV & transcopying Chapter 4, 5 and 6. Whole batch of excellent O.S.S. reviews. Wrote to Richards. Walked down the valley, up by Son Bauza. Gelat returned. Had seen the expediente & defended himself to Masquelet, who gave him a solemn assurance that all was well. In the expediente report, derived from the expediente , lies and omissions which Gelat and his lawyer answered. G. & L. both vaguely accused of nefarious antecedents. There is some Palma Staff-Colonel who has done this. G. also got proceedings against carabineros dropped. He brought us a fine leash (vellum halft ) for Solomon. Tea with M. and A. at Can Torrent. Masquelet will pass through Deyá one of these days. Honor wrote to Mrs Glover saying that if she was there, she'd slap her face.

- Ap 28 Tuesday. Antigua Jacked up Chapter.16 (dividing old Chapter 16 into 2) and transcopied Chapter 7. Haircut, found my lost brown scarf there. Cold day. (No rain yet. Yesterday is it sprinkled) but sun. No midges. Blackberries spreading dangerously: sending some plants to Str & Schw. £160, surprisingly, from Germany. Maria Murciana cleaning Posada. Laura a bit better. To sea (rough & dirty)[,] brought M & A back to tea, showing them rare wildflowers in the Vinyet. Transcopied Chapter 7. went over typing of 14 13. A & M came to coffee and said goodbye. “Come next summer” ["]I'm afraid we'll not be able to afford it. By next summer we[']ll have children I hope."

- Ap 29th. Wednesday. Laura wrote firmly in reply to an flattering insolent letter of Yeats about anthologies. Antigua . Transcopied Chapters 9 and 10 and 11. and jacked up XVII (new style). To Posada, which is being cleaned. Heavy weather. Agreed to have picnic with the Fabrica on Friday (May Day). Went over typing of [Chapter] 14. Wrote draft of foreword. Strenge told us long & dreadful story of Emmerich's punch party. (Emmerich's stinginess and greed, & the niece feeding Krasnik's dog on sly with cake, & pointing out that E. was getting all the best things to eat.[)] Dahlias sprouting.

- Thursday Ap. 30th The Water Audiencia No audiencia after all. It has been postponed until June because of Fascist trials (son of Son Morages in jail) & may fail then. Only Boy and the Señor of Pedrissa are still in and the latter comes from France next week. Dealt myself a tailor last night. We are having fires in the evening. A close day. There'll be no fruit this year worth mentioning. Finished jacking-up Antigua . Now only Laura's & Bill Fuller's corrections. Sebastian took out tulips, which are now over. Strong letter to Ivor Nicholson about my inclusion in the cigarette cards series of 'Celebrated Living Authors'. Henry Wiatt returned. Miguel senior put in gauze-frames at Can Torrent.

- Friday May 1. May Day. Transcopied Antigua . At 12 o'clock the Fabrica came: G. M, Magdalena, Juan, Anita, her little sister Francisquita, and we sent the picnic things by donkey-cart to the Vinyet . There was chicken, ham-sandwiches, lamb, beer, crespels , cheese, fruit, chocolates, a cake, beer, wine, mineral-waters. Made coffee (in the little house) to which Bernardo came. Gramophone. The donkey suddenly realized what a lovely place it was and she started braying and kicking up her heels madly & rushing all over the place. Sad. Scores of other picnicers picnickers parties could be seen along the coast. News that Salerosa & Siqui are to be sold, and that the baker would probably sell the house by the sea for 15,000pesetas. We may buy. Played a lot of 66 on return & started scoring by wins not aggregate points. Bad night with stomach.

- Sat. May 2 Started Emma last night. Today have transcopied Ant . up to end of chapter 16. and put in a long insert. Stomach still bad. L. K & I went to Posada, being cleaned out by Maria Murciana & Juana Pescadora and did various lists of things wanted. To bed at 7. owing to stomach. There has been a shipping strike since Thursday midnight: mails come by the revenue-cutters. Full moon & nightingale. Found am not quite cured, after all. Laura saw a hoopoo hoopoe in the garden today.

- Sunday May 3 Going through Ant . last time finding a few things. To Palma to Bullfight (novillada ) Young Mejias, nephew of El Gallo & Joselito, and young Belmonte. Both extremely good: each Mejias got 2 fails, & Belmonte 3: clean killing except that M. had trouble with a descabello . Belmonte had the better bulls. Francisquito & Juan came with us. Lena's Bar with Sch & Str. There effusively greeted by the Cooks after this long silence. The two bullfighters carried all the way to Alhambra on shoulders of crowd & there clapped at until they appeared at the window. B. very close to the bull & M. full of ideas.
